Residential mental health treatment is an intensive, live-in healthcare program designed to treat individuals with severe mental health issues. These facilities provide a structured environment where patients can receive comprehensive care, including therapy, medication management, and support services. Treatment plans are personalized to meet the unique needs of each patient, ensuring a holistic approach to mental health recovery.
The length of stay in a residential mental health facility in Blaine, TN and in other parts of the country can vary widely depending on the individual's needs and the severity of their condition. On average, stays can range from a few weeks to several months. Some patients may require longer stays to achieve stability and significant improvement. The duration of treatment is often determined through continuous assessment by the healthcare team, who will adjust the treatment plan as necessary to ensure the best outcomes for the patient.
Residential mental health treatment facilities may offer a variety of therapies to address different aspects of mental health. Common types of therapies include individual therapy, group therapy, cognitive-behavioral therapy (CBT), dialectical behavior therapy (DBT), and family therapy. Additionally, many facilities incorporate holistic therapies such as art therapy, music therapy, and mindfulness practices. These therapies aim to provide comprehensive care, addressing the emotional, psychological, and social needs of the patient.
The admission process for residential mental health treatment typically involves several steps. Initially, potential patients or their families will contact the facility to discuss their needs and gather information. This is followed by a comprehensive assessment, which may include interviews, questionnaires, and medical evaluations to determine the appropriate level of care. Once accepted, the patient will undergo an orientation to familiarize them with the facility, its policies, and the treatment program. The healthcare team will then create a personalized treatment plan tailored to the patient's specific needs.
Progress in residential mental health treatment is monitored through regular assessments and evaluations conducted by the healthcare team. These assessments may include psychological evaluations, progress reports, and feedback from therapy sessions. Patients are also encouraged to set personal goals and work towards achieving them. Regular meetings with therapists and counselors help to track progress and make necessary adjustments to the treatment plan. Family involvement and communication are often encouraged to provide additional support and ensure comprehensive care.
